Destination: Tadiandamol Peak – the highest point in Coorg, Karnataka
Duration: 2 Days
Trek Type: Moderate forest trail with scenic ridges (Approx. 10 km round trip)
Best Time to Visit: September to May (Post-monsoon bliss)
Location: Near Kakkabe, Kodagu District
Travel Time: Around 6–7 hours from Bangalore

▪️ 06:00 AM - 9:30 AM: Upon arrival, check into your accommodation, freshen up, and fuel up with a hearty breakfast. Don't forget to grab your packed lunch for the trek.
Note: Forest permits are not included. They are subject to availability and will incur an additional cost of INR 255.
▪️ 08:00 AM – 02:00 PM: Embark on your trek to the summit of Tadiandamol Peak, a journey that will take approximately 6 hours.
▪️ 02:00 PM – 03:00 PM: Enjoy your packed lunch at the peak.
▪️ 03:00 PM – 06:00 PM: Begin your descent, immersing yourself in the distinct beauty of the Shola Forests. Return to the base and then to the homestay over 3 hours.
▪️ 06:00 PM – 06:30 PM: Relax and rejuvenate with a soothing cup of tea.
▪️ 06:30 PM – 08:30 PM: Experience the magical sunset over the breathtaking landscapes of Coorg.
▪️ 08:30 PM: Gather around the campfire to share stories and experiences with fellow travelers. Enjoy a delicious dinner before retiring for the night.

-Face Masks and Hand Sanitisers
-Xerox Copy of your Aadhar/Voter ID (Mandatorily required for permits)
-Small backpack to carry your essentials during the trek
-Water bottles – 1-2 (1 liter each)
-Lunch Box (to carry your packed lunch) and spoons
-Raincoat and Bag covers (in case of rain)
-A comfortable pair of shoes with a good grip for trekking
-An extra pair of socks
-Flip-flops for lazing around the campsite
-Torch/Headlamp (to walk around at night)
-Portable chargers for your electronics
-Extra pair of clothes to change into once wet
-Polybags to pack your wet clothes
-Eatables during the trek like Energy Booster, Tissues, Chocolates, Dry fruits, etc.
-Personal Medication
-Snacks for yourself
